全文预览

XML语言介绍

上传者:梦溪 |  格式:ppt  |  页数:36 |  大小:89KB

文档介绍
重要的信息片段(以及这些片段之间的关系),所以可以编写无需人工干预就能处理这些XML文档的代码。软件供应商花费了大量时间和金钱来构建XML开发工具这一事实意味着编写那样的代码是相对简单的过程。XML支持智能搜索。尽管搜索引擎这些年在稳步改进,但从搜索中得到错误的结果仍很常见。如果您正在搜索包含名叫“Chip”的人的HTML页面,您可能还会找到有关功克力片、计算机芯片、木片以及许多其它无用匹配的页面。搜索XML文档查找包含文本Chip的<first-name>元素会给您一个好得多的结果集。镀蔑概赤条筑国毁雍岭眼斟褥壤闽吝遍砧生楞扫疟畸肚阮侈泻稍妈溉翔讽XML语言介绍XML语言介绍(II)XML文档规则如果您研究过HTML文档,您会熟悉使用标记来标注文档文本的基本概念。本章讨论HTML文档和XML文档之间的区别。它介绍了XML文档的基本规则,并讨论了用于描述它们的术语。关于XML文档,有一点很重要:XML规范需要解析器拒绝任何没有遵守基本规则的XML文档。大多数HTML解析器接受随意的标记,它们会猜测文档作者的意图。为了避免一般的HTML文档中松散结构所造成的混乱,XML的创造者们决定从一开始就强制文档结构。(如果您不熟悉解析器,那么顺便说明一下:解析器是尝试读取文档并解释其内容的一段代码。)陆痔耙柱忆电宠赁沙袜殃谚灯简烃贼藻听邹括耶溪掉骡贾县毙邹麓劫躬格XML语言介绍XML语言介绍无效、有效以及格式良好的文档有三种XML文档:无效文档没有遵守XML规范定义的语法规则。如果开发人员已经在DTD或模式中定义了文档能够包含什么,而某个文档没有遵守那些规则,那么这个文档也是无效的。有效文档既遵守XML语法规则也遵守在其DTD或模式中定义的规则。格式良好的文档遵守XML语法,但没有DTD或模式。瞎崖蔡墅限嗅足煞召漂咐哑汀抨眷诣赠简豹绅灶信私蹄签售纽商浪圈蒸三XML语言介绍XML语言介绍

收藏

分享

举报
下载此文档